The fitness test consists of: A shuttle run. Pushups. Sit-ups. Hand grip strength. Standards are based on age and gender. For example, a male under age 35 must do 19 pushups, while a woman under age 35 must do nine. Over 35 years of age, males must do 17 sit-ups ...
